Furthermore! Sometimes they attack us from within without any reason external contamination, because they lie dormant in the genetic apparatus of cells, waiting for an opportune moment to declare themselves. Pregnancy is one of these conditions.

Defense system female body by virtue of physiological reasons is in a state of forced oppression - immunosuppression. This is a guarantee that the mechanism for protecting the internal environment from everything foreign will not work against nascent life. Full tissue compatibility is possible only between two clones or identical twins, but not between a future mother and her baby!

However, the same immunosuppression that inhibits rejection reactions and helps maintain pregnancy makes a woman extremely susceptible to seasonal infections. If you catch one of them, act wisely so as not to harm your child!

Pregnancy and runny nose

Vasoconstrictor drops during pregnancy

Use drugs like galazolin and naphthyzin only at the peak of a runny nose, strictly observing the dosage (1-2 drops, not a quarter of a bottle at a time!) and frequency, which depends on the type of active substance. Some drugs are used 1-2 times a day, others – 4-5 times: read the instructions carefully!

The less you use these drops, the better. Why?

1. The vasoconstrictor effect can spread to the arteries of the placenta, disrupting the blood supply to the fetus if you drip the medicine too often, for a long time or in large quantities. Some of it is absorbed through the mucous membrane of the nasopharynx, and the other flows into the esophagus and enters the blood from the digestive system.

2. Such drops have the unpleasant property of causing spasm of not only adductor but also efferent vessels, increasing swelling of the nasal mucosa. The effect begins to manifest itself from the 3-5th day of illness, forming dependence on the drug. They dropped it in and it became easier to breathe, but an hour later my nose was stuffy

Antipyretic drugs

When treating colds in pregnant women in order to reduce the temperature, analgin, aspirin, as well as such complex drugs as Coldrex, Ferfex, Antigrippin are contraindicated. In addition to dyes and harmful food additives, such medicines contain aspirin, caffeine and pheniramine maleate, which, if entering the mother’s body, can cause serious complications.

If you have a cold, a woman can confidently take paracetamol in the form of drugs such as Panadol or Efferalgan; this active substance has an antipyretic and analgesic effect on the body. Paracetamol has the ability to penetrate the placenta into the child's body, but it does not have any harmful effects on him.

Boosting immunity and fighting viruses

Pregnancy cold medicines may have an antiviral effect. But at the same time, they increase their own immunity. Drugs that stimulate the production of interferon are very popular. It is worth noting that this substance is independently produced by the body of a sick person. That is why it is not capable of harming the expectant mother and her unborn child.

Medicines of this type include “Leukocyte Interferon”, “Anaferon”, “Ergoferon” and so on. Separately, it is worth highlighting the medicine “Viferon”. For pregnant women with a cold, it is administered rectally. This method of use avoids the entry of the active substance into the blood. It is worth noting that not all antiviral and immunomodulatory compounds that produce interferon are approved for use on different terms pregnancy. Medicines such as Lykopid and Isoprinosine can only be used in the third and second trimesters.

Antibacterial drugs

In some situations, you may need pregnancy cold medications to clear up bacterial infections. Before using them, doctors recommend that you make sure to bacteriological culture. This analysis allows you to determine the location of microbes and identify their sensitivity to certain drugs.

Among the antibiotics that are allowed while expecting a child are Amoxiclav, Flemoxin, Augmentin, Ecobol, and so on. The active ingredient of all these medications is amoxicillin. It is approved for use in the second and third periods of pregnancy. In the first third of the term, the medicine is contraindicated, as it can harm the developing organism. What to do when a pregnant woman gets a cold?

A cold during pregnancy, in addition to significantly lowering a woman’s immunity, can cause serious complications in the development of the child. The greatest danger is from viral infections, and the degree of possible complications depends on the stage of pregnancy. According to doctors, the most dangerous thing is for a pregnant woman to get a cold in the first trimester of pregnancy. The danger is caused by the fact that the child is not protected by anything and the virus, penetrating his body, can cause the development of defects that are dangerous to his life. Often, it is a cold in pregnant women in the early stages that causes miscarriage.

In the second trimester of pregnancy, the child is already reliably protected by the placenta, which prevents the penetration of most viruses. However, the course of a cold, accompanied by a number of complications, can cause disruption of placental metabolism. This process may be caused by complications such as:

  • gestosis;
  • risk of miscarriage;
  • exacerbation of chronic diseases.

Such complications can cause problems normal course pregnancy in the second and third trimesters of pregnancy. Until the middle of the second trimester, with the development of a cold, disturbances may occur in the process of formation of the organs of the central nervous system, damaging the brain and spinal cord. A cold during pregnancy can cause the development of an infectious-inflammatory process in some internal organs child, causing diseases such as meningitis, encephalitis, pneumonia, as well as deviations in physical development child's fetus. Therefore, pregnancy and a cold are considered incompatible phenomena, because it is very difficult to avoid complications. How to treat a runny nose during pregnancy

While carrying a child, a woman is strictly prohibited from using vasoconstrictors to treat a runny nose - Naphthyzin, Tizin, Nazol and Oxymetazoline drops are contraindicated during pregnancy. They affect the fetal heartbeat - it increases, which can lead to the development of pathologies in the cardiac system of the unborn child.

You can help a pregnant woman cope with a runny nose and make her breathing easier by rinsing the nasal passages. The procedure is done using a saline solution - 200 ml of warm water, 2 g of normal water table salt. If the nasal passages are severely blocked and breathing is impossible, then you can make a stronger salt solution - add 4 g of table salt to 200 ml of warm water.

Note:The procedure for rinsing the nose with saline solution can be carried out 2-3 times a day, but you should be careful not to get an infection from the nasal passages into the ears. To prevent this situation, you need to rinse without straining, allowing the saline solution to flow calmly out of the nasal passage.

Treatment of colds in the 2nd trimester of pregnancy

A cold in the 2nd trimester of pregnancy is, to put it mildly, an undesirable event. The danger is that the development of such a pathology can negatively affect the health of the unborn baby - it is in the 2nd trimester that the fetal nervous system is formed and develops, and fetoplacental insufficiency can develop along the way. In turn, placental insufficiency provokes a delay in fetal development, oxygen starvation (hypoxia) and an increased risk of premature birth.

A cold in the 2nd trimester of pregnancy cannot cause any serious malformations of the fetus, but this does not mean that a woman can calm down and wait for an independent recovery. Here's what experts warn about:

  • 14th week of pregnancy - a common cold can cause a miscarriage or developmental disorders endocrine system fetus;
  • 16-17 weeks of pregnancy - a cold negatively affects the process of formation of the musculoskeletal system, in particular, bone tissue;
  • 19th and 20th weeks of pregnancy - if a female fetus develops in utero, then a cold will affect the formation of eggs.

What can you take to reduce your temperature?

Increasing body temperature is the answer immune system on infectious infection. Heat activates the body's protective functions - increasing blood flow, accelerating restoration processes in tissues, and also creates an unfavorable environment necessary to suppress the growth of bacteria and viruses.

  • Artificially lowering the temperature reduces the body's own resistance to the influence of the virus. It is necessary to lower the temperature only if the thermometer rises above 38°C.
  • When the temperature rises, it is important to monitor your well-being, maintain rest and bed rest. During active movement, the body produces more heat.
  • It is necessary to ventilate the room where the patient is. Optimal temperature air is 18-20ºС. The cooler the air in the room, the faster the heat transfer process will occur.
  • You should provide plenty of warm fluids - you can drink warm tea with honey, rose hips or raspberry jam. Heat transfer from the body increases with the active evaporation of sweat from the surface of the skin.
  • For the same purpose, you can apply a cotton napkin moistened with cold water to your forehead.
  • Linden blossom decoction is useful for colds, regardless of the nature of the course. To prepare, brew 2 tbsp in a thermos. l. raw materials per 1 liter of boiling water, take 1 glass warm 2-3 times a day.
  • If you feel chills, you should not wrap yourself up, take a hot shower or bath, or steam your feet.

The temperature should not be lowered artificially to 38º

If the temperature rises above 38ºC, there is fever, redness of the skin, you can do the following:

  • Carry out a cold wipe with vodka or a 5% vinegar solution - to do this, dilute it 1:1 with water at room temperature. Lightly rub the body in the area where the great vessels are located ( inguinal zone, neck, back of the head, inner bends of the elbows and knees).
  • You can also soak a towel or napkin in this solution and apply it as a compress on your forehead or chest.
  • If the body is not hot and there is no redness, the use of cold compresses and rubbing is not recommended, as this can cause spasm of the vessels of the subcutaneous layer.

If a pregnant woman’s temperature rises above 40.5ºC, fever, numbness of the extremities, or a state of clouded consciousness (incoherent speech, delirium), it is necessary to immediately call an ambulance.

If the temperature rises, the patient should be kept in bed and her condition monitored.

Tablets for colds for pregnant women

Medicines approved and recognized as safe for mother and fetus include:

  • Paracetamol and products from various manufacturers based on it - Efferlgan, Panadol, Panadol-Extra. These drugs do not have a significant negative effect on the development of the baby, so they can be used at any stage of pregnancy. The dose of the drug should not exceed 3 tablets per day with a duration of administration of up to 3-4 days.
  • No-spa (Drotoverin) - the drug has a relaxing effect on muscle tissue, including relieving tension and tone of the uterus, has a mild analgesic effect, and is safe for the expectant mother and fetus.

Paracetamol is not prohibited for use at any stage of pregnancy

The following group of medications is not recommended for use during pregnancy due to the risk negative impact on the development of the child. In some cases of therapeutic necessity, drugs can only be used as prescribed by a doctor:

  • Products containing Ibuprofen (Ibufen, Ibu-Lysine, Ibuflam, Nurofen, Dolormin) are indicated for cold viral diseases complicated by inflammatory processes. In late pregnancy, taking these drugs is contraindicated, as they can lead to pathological impairment of renal function in the fetus.
  • Preparations based on Acetylsalicylic acid(Aspirin, Citramon, Citrapar, Acenterin) - are especially dangerous in the early stages of gestation due to the impact on the cardiac activity of the fetus, up to the risk of developing heart defects. In the third trimester, the use of such drugs is also contraindicated, as it increases the risk of bleeding during childbirth.
  • Drugs containing Metamizole sodium (Analgin, Baragin, Spazmalgon) are considered toxic and, when taken for a long time, can cause persistent addiction and changes in blood composition.
  • Soluble antipyretics (Fervex, Rinza, Coldrex, Grippostad, Theraflu, etc.). Such preparations contain a high content of vitamin C and additional substances that can cause allergic reactions and other negative consequences.

The need to take pharmacological drugs during pregnancy should be determined by the attending physician

How to cope with sore throat during pregnancy?

To the prohibited medications for the treatment of sore throats while expecting a baby include sprays, preparations and tinctures for alcohol based, general antibiotics.

To relieve pain from sore throat, tonsillitis, and pharyngitis, you can use the following pharmaceuticals:

  • Chlorhexidine, Miramistin - in the form of rinsing solutions. Active active ingredients These drugs do not enter the blood or placenta, therefore they are safe for the fetus.
  • Lugol – antiseptic, effective at infectious diseases mucous membranes of the mouth and throat. The solution contains iodine and glycerin.
  • Bioparox is a local antibacterial drug in the form of a spray. Indicated for infectious and inflammatory diseases of the upper respiratory tract. The use of this product is possible only as directed and under the supervision of the attending physician.
